Metal siding replacement services involve removing existing metal panels and installing new ones to improve the appearance and functionality of a property’s exterior. This process typically includes assessing the current siding condition, preparing the surface, and securely attaching the new metal panels. Skilled contractors ensure that the installation is weather-resistant and durable, helping to protect the building from environmental elements. Proper installation can also enhance the overall aesthetic, providing a modern or updated look to commercial or residential properties.
These services address common problems associated with aging or damaged siding, such as rust, corrosion, warping, or dents. Over time, metal siding can develop leaks or become compromised, leading to increased energy costs and potential structural issues. Replacing worn or damaged panels helps prevent further deterioration, maintains the building’s integrity, and improves insulation. Additionally, metal siding replacement can eliminate unsightly appearances caused by fading, peeling paint, or dents, restoring the property's curb appeal.

Material Costs - The cost of metal siding materials typically ranges from $3 to $8 per square foot, depending on the type and quality of metal used. For a standard 1,500-square-foot home, material expenses can vary between $4,500 and $12,000. Local pros can provide estimates based on specific material choices.
Labor Expenses - Installation costs for metal siding generally fall between $2 and $6 per square foot. For a typical residential project, labor charges might total $3,000 to $9,000 for a 1,500-square-foot home. Actual labor costs depend on the complexity of the project and local rates.
Additional Costs - Extra expenses such as removal of existing siding, insulation, or repairs can add $1,000 to $3,000 to the overall project. These costs vary based on the home's condition and specific project requirements. Contractors can assess and include these in a detailed quote.
Project Total - Overall costs for metal siding replacement usually range from $7,500 to $24,000 for an average-sized home. This total encompasses materials, labor, and additional services. Local service providers can offer tailored estimates based on individual project details.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
